High Chair Chat




It took me forever to pick out a high chair, I was obsessing over which one to get. Plastic with adjustable foot rest or wood with stationery rest; 3 reclining positions or none; collapsible or permanent; wheels or no wheels; vibrant candy striped, obnoxious disney characters or fashionable solid fabric; tray that goes on with one hand or requires both...choices. Sometimes I wished it would be more simple, it's hard enough for me to decide if I like Pampers over Huggies.

Well, after obsessing for more than three weeks I purchased a high chair that would be just right:
simple
no frills
sturdy
can stand up to 60lbs (aka, it's an investment)

Sure, it doesn't have wheels, there is no reclining position or adjustable footrest and the tray takes two hands...but so what. I may not be able to squirt it down with a hose but it's not flimsy, it's not an eye sore and it certainly will last through the ages!
